Getting around Vienna

by Robert Boulanger last modified August 9, 2004 - 12:21

Getting around Vienna for the second Plone Conference.

The best way to get to/from the conference is the streetcar, subway or a bus.

Running behind or running late?

If you're impatient or stay out too late (streetcars stop running at 1 AM), you can fetch a taxi or take a night bus. These buses run all night every 30 minutes.

Streetcar, Subway, Bus

General fare for one way transportation within the city is €1.50 if you buy the ticket in advance, or €2.00 if you buy it in the streetcar or bus. You can't buy tickets in the subway directly, but you can at every station. The least expensive option is to buy a week ticket which costs €12. That's the price for 8 single rides. You just buy it and use all available public transportations for free as long as you don't cross the city borders.

Taxi

Cab fare from the airport to area hotels or the Volksgartenis is about €23 to €25 each way. There is no additional cost for extra riders.
